Preparation of Polysiloxane-Acrylic Composite Latexes having Core-Shell Structure

Abstract: Polysiloxane-acrylic composite latexes having core-shell structure were prepared stepwisely by seeded emulsion polymerization.The effects of emulgent's coverage extent on latex particle surface,addition method of emulgent and ratio of mononiers on the formationof latex particles were investigated.The results showed that the emulgent amotint on theparticle surface of polysiloxane emulsions played an important role on the formation of the latex particles having core-shell structure.When the emulgent coverage on the surface ofpolysiloxane particles vvas less 40%,the polysiloxane-acrylic latexes where most particlespossess core-shell structure may be produced.
